My follower who raised this topic received a request from Change.org to sign a petition to make “De-vocalization” of cats and dogs illegal, in the USA.
Here is what I learned from a little bit of quick research:
In most countries in the European Community it is illegal: “The procedure is outlawed as a form of mutilation in the UK and all countries that have signed the European Convention for the Protection of Pet Animals. In theUSA, devocalization is illegal by state law in the Commonwealth of Massachusetts, state of New Jersey and by city ordinance in Warwick, Rhode Island.
